An Original Vintage Theatrical 7 1/2" x 9 1/4" [19 x 23 cm] English Movie Still (Learn More) John Lennon was an English musician, singer and songwriter from the 1950s to 1980. He rose to worldwide fame as one of the founding members of The Beatles. He also had a few screen roles (mostly with The Beatles) in films such as A Hard Day's Night, Let It Be, Yellow Submarine, and Help! Of course, Lennon also had a successful solo career, as well as advocating for peace with his wife Yoko Ono. Sadly, he was assassinated in 1980 at the age of 40 by a fan, who is still incarcerated for Lennon's murder today.
